Weekend
Over the weekend the North Bay Police responded to 238 calls for service that resulted in 10 arrests for a variety of offences that included assault, domestic assault, breach of court orders and public intoxication.

Mischief
Overnight on the 22nd and 23rd of June a loose piece of road asphalt was thrown onto the windshield of a vehicle in a car lot on lakeshore Dr. Cst Doug McIntosh is investigating.

Break and Enter
Between the 21st and 22nd of June a shed on the 600 Block of Lakeshore Dr was entered and a Mercury 5.5 outboard motor, a trolling motor and 2 fishing rods with reels were stolen. Cst Greg Dix is investigating.
